What’s a steadiness switch payment?
A steadiness switch payment is what your issuer costs you whenever you switch debt from one bank card to a different. These charges are often a proportion of your whole transferred debt, they usually’re required to benefit from steadiness switch presents, one of the best of which allow you to take pleasure in a 0 p.c intro APR interval.
How a lot are steadiness switch charges?
Stability switch charges are sometimes 3 p.c or 5 p.c of the overall steadiness you switch to your new card. So, for each $10,000 in debt you progress to a steadiness switch bank card, you’ll owe a further $300 or $500. The steadiness switch payment you’ll need to pay depends upon which card you join, and the payment quantity must be listed within the effective print of your bank card settlement.
Most steadiness switch charges even have a minimal cost in place, often $5 or $10. With these minimums in place, you might wind up paying greater than 3 p.c or 5 p.c in steadiness switch charges when you’re solely transferring a small quantity of debt (akin to $50 or $100).
How do steadiness switch charges work?
While you switch a steadiness to your new card, the payment is added to your transferred debt quantity. So, let’s say you switch $5,000 in high-interest bank card debt to a brand new steadiness switch card that costs a 3 p.c steadiness switch payment. On this case, you’d start compensation in your new card with an up to date steadiness of $5,150. This quantity contains the debt you transferred ($5,000) plus the three p.c steadiness switch payment ($150). When you switch a number of balances, you may be charged a steadiness switch payment for every of them.
That is necessary to remember as you determine how a lot you’ll be able to switch to your card. Your steadiness switch card could have a restrict in place identical to different bank cards, and your steadiness switch payment will contribute to the quantity of that restrict you’re utilizing up, similar as your debt.
In case your card’s restrict is simply too low so that you can switch the entire steadiness plus the steadiness switch payment, you’ll need to switch a smaller quantity first after which transfer the remaining to your card after you pay the transferred steadiness down a bit.
Learn how to keep away from steadiness switch charges
Often, the one approach to keep away from steadiness switch charges is to discover a card that waives the payment completely. A majority of these playing cards are often issued by credit score unions versus main bank card issuers — which might have each advantages and downsides. You won’t discover many credit score union playing cards with no steadiness switch charges that additionally supply a prolonged 0 p.c introductory APR, for instance.
Along with discovering playing cards with waived steadiness switch charges from credit score unions, it’s additionally potential that you simply’ll come throughout a daily bank card with an intro steadiness switch payment supply or get a suggestion prolonged to you by one in all your present bank card issuers. In that case, the issuer will waive the payment on transfers accomplished inside a sure timeframe. Nevertheless, these presents are uncommon, so except you select a bank card that’s waived its steadiness switch payment utterly, be ready to issue the payment into your compensation plan.

When is a steadiness switch payment price it?
There are a lot of situations during which paying a steadiness switch payment can be price it on your funds. Listed here are just a few:
While you need your funds to go towards your principal and never curiosity
Paying a steadiness switch payment will seemingly nonetheless be price it if it is advisable repay bank card debt and wish to be certain that your funds are all going towards your principal and never your curiosity. Regardless of the payment, you’ll nonetheless seemingly save a considerable quantity on curiosity funds you’d’ve paid through the use of a brand new steadiness switch card with a 0 p.c intro APR supply. Plus, paying off your debt with a steadiness switch card — whatever the steadiness switch payment charged — will in the end assist your credit score rating.
Let’s take that instance from earlier a few card with a $5,000 steadiness on it. Let’s say you switch it to a steadiness switch card with a 0 p.c intro APR supply for 18 months and a 3 p.c steadiness switch payment. Let’s say your present card has a variable APR of 20.75 p.c. In response to Bankrate’s bank card payoff calculator, right here’s how lengthy it could take you to repay every card and what you’d pay in curiosity:
Beginning steadiness | Month-to-month funds | Months to repay card | Curiosity paid | |
---|---|---|---|---|
Common bank card | $5,000 | $300 | 20 | $949 |
Stability switch card with payment utilized | $5,150 | $300 | 17 | $0 |

When is a steadiness switch payment not price it?
There aren’t too many steadiness switch bank cards accessible that include no steadiness switch charges, so it’s sometimes price paying to benefit from the cardboard’s 0 p.c introductory APR supply.
If yow will discover a bank card that you simply qualify for that doesn’t have a steadiness switch payment, nevertheless, then it won’t be price signing up for a card that does have a payment as a substitute. Listed here are another situations the place it is perhaps greatest to skip the payment:
When your debt is sufficiently small to pay down with out a steadiness switch
A steadiness switch payment may also be price avoiding if the quantity you’re considering of transferring is sufficiently small to pay down by yourself rapidly with out the assistance of a steadiness switch card. For instance, perhaps you have got three bank cards with debt on them, however solely two of them are on high-interest playing cards. It could possibly be greatest to switch simply these two balances to your steadiness switch card and go away the third steadiness the place it’s, which is able to will let you keep away from paying that payment a 3rd time.
When your card has a deferred curiosity supply and never a 0% curiosity supply
It’s additionally necessary to notice what sort of introductory rate of interest interval your potential steadiness switch card is providing. In case your card is providing deferred curiosity versus 0 p.c curiosity, that implies that after the tip of your intro interval, your card will cost you all of the curiosity it’s accrued because you first transferred your steadiness in case you have any steadiness left on the cardboard — even simply $1.
You particularly don’t wish to pay a steadiness switch payment on prime of what you might need to pay in curiosity do you have to not be capable of repay your entire steadiness by the point the introductory interval is over.
